AI Improves Lung Cancer Diagnosis ung cancer ranks among the most prevalent and fatal cancers worldwide. Current treatment strategies for lung cancer patients rely on pathological examinations, which can reveal genetic mutations specific to the patient’s cancer, facilitating personalized treatment approaches.
